Follow the step-by-step guide to upload multiple placeholder:
- Log in to your airSlate SignNow account.
- Locate your document in your folders or upload a new one.
- Open the document and make edits using the Tools menu.
- Drag & drop fillable fields, add text and sign it.
- Add multiple signers using their emails and set the signing order.
- Specify which recipients will get an executed copy.
- Use Advanced Options to limit access to the record and set an expiration date.
- Click Save and Close when completed.

How do you add multiple signers to airSlate SignNow?
How to add multiple signers to a document with airSlate SignNow. If you need more than one person to sign your document, simply add more signers to your eSignature invite and provide the necessary fields in the document for all your recipients to fill out. -

How do I send multiple documents to Esign?
Once your first document is uploaded, click 'Add another document' to add further documents to your pack. You can add up to ten documents. You can also choose to forward a signed copy of any of the documents to a recipient of your choice. -

How do I send a document to multiple recipients in airSlate SignNow?
Turn your document into a template by clicking More >> Make Template. Once you've finished editing, close the document. Then, click More and select Bulk Invite from the menu. In the invite window, enter your recipients' emails.
